Driver charged over fatal Masterton crash

2:05 pm on 20 March 2011

The driver of a car which crashed and killed a 23-year-old passenger in January has been charged with excess breath alcohol causing death.

Aimee Maree Wilson died instantly when the car hit a power pole in a late-night crash, 10 kilometres north of Masterton.

Another woman and a male passenger were hospitalised while the 21-year-old man driving the car was uninjured.

Police have charged him with one count of excess breath alcohol causing death, and two counts of excess breath alcohol causing injury.

The man was due to appear in Masterton District Court on Monday.
